Long leads South Carolina State over Hampton 21-9
HAMPTON, Va. (AP) - Malcolm Long threw three touchdown passes to
lead South Carolina State to a 21-9 victory over Hampton on
Saturday.
Long was 21-for-26 for 234 yards with two interceptions. He
connected with Chris Massey on a 22-yard scoring pass, then hit
Terrance Smith for a 13-yard touchdown to give the Bulldogs (6-1,
4-0 Mid-Eastern Athletic Conference) a 14-0 halftime lead.
Hampton (3-4, 2-3) drew within 14-9 on a 26-yard field goal by
Jordan Stovall and a 1-yard touchdown run by LaMarcus Coker with
11:59 left.
On the Pirates’ next possession, Isiah Thomas fumbled on
fourth-and-20 and LaTaris Douglas recovered for the Bulldogs at the
Hampton 36. Long threw a 16-yard pass to Richard Christie, then
found him again for a 20-yard touchdown with 4:32 remaining.
Hampton had only 197 yards total offense, with Coker gaining 75
on 24 carries.
